Enterprise Architecture is seldom simplistic enough to be built on a single technology - it generally encompasses a wide array of technologies, including SOA, Identity Management, Business Intelligence, Performance Management, Web 2.0, Content Management, BPM, Distributed caching, Data Integration, and Application Server.

What are the key business drivers where you need mix of multiple technologies? What are the best practices (organizational as well as architectural) to meet enterprise needs? How do other organizations approach enterprise challenges that transcend technology and product boundaries? IT Leaders, CIOs, Enterprise Architects are searching for proof-points.

This book is an attempt to answer these questions by illustrating ten unique enterprise solution patterns to solve business needs in 3 specific areas: process improvement, business visibility and collaboration & security. Each chapter will introduce a new pattern, along with an architectural overview of a real-world customer solution developed with Oracle Fusion Middleware.

This book is a compilation of ten real-world case studies, originally published on Oracle Technology Network, and shows how to design and develop business processes efficiently. Throughout the book the authors discuss the revolutionary solutions that are behind the changing face of enterprises.

Who this book is written for

This book is aimed at Architects and IT managers involved in the design, implementation, and integration of composite applications and end-to-end business processes.

  • Examine the key building blocks of Enterprise 2.0 architectures and then outline important integration considerations.
  • Align IT with business processes that benefit from process-driven SOA development
  • Create a unified platform for fast, flexible data analysis by integrating relational and multi-dimensional data.
  • Combine SOA and BI to build intelligent processes with insight-driven agility.
  • Inject high performance into data services by using data-tier caching for SOA performance.
  • Bring about change without developing code for application extensions and integrations.
  • Provide next generation integrated real-time intelligence using Oracle WebCenter, Oracle Coherence, and Oracle Business Activity Monitoring.
  • Build an automated reporting platform with SOA and Oracle Business Intelligence Publisher.
  • Govern business demands and requirements by building agile applications using Fusion Development and Oracle Enterprise Architecture Principles.
